General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.651(c)(2):A stairway, ladder, ramp or other safe means of egress was not located in trench excavations that were 4 feet (1.22m) or more in depth so as to require no more than 25 feet (7.62m) of lateral travel for employees: New residential construction located at 100 Frost lake Drive, Sandy Springs, GA 30325, Excavation: On or about 02/01/2021, the employer failed to provide a means of egress from the excavation, in that a ladder or other safe means of egress was not provided as employees were engaged in steel panel formwork erection.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.701(b): All protruding reinforcing steel, onto and/or into which employees could fall, was not guarded to eliminate the hazard of impalement: New residential construction located at 100 Frost lake Drive, Sandy Springs, GA 30325, Excavation: On or about 02/01/2021, the employer exposed employees to impalement hazards, in that the rebar used for a reinforcement foundation wall was not provided with caps or turned over as employees were using the rebar wall as a means of egress.
